My Buying Guides on Cars For 11 Year Olds
Buying a car for an 11-year-old can be both exciting and a bit overwhelming. From my experience, it’s important to consider safety, fun, and ease of use. Here’s what I’ve learned to look out for when choosing the perfect car for a young driver.
1. Safety First
When I picked a car for my 11-year-old, safety was my top priority. Look for cars with sturdy construction and reliable brakes. Many electric ride-on cars come with seat belts, parental remote controls, and speed limiters, which give you peace of mind while your child enjoys driving.
2. Age and Size Appropriateness
I made sure the car was designed specifically for kids around 11 years old. Cars that are too small or too big can be uncomfortable and unsafe. Check the weight limit and seating size to ensure your child fits comfortably.
3. Power Source and Battery Life
Most cars for 11-year-olds are battery-powered. From my experience, choosing a model with a good battery life means longer playtime without constant recharging. Also, consider how easy it is to charge the car and the availability of replacement batteries.
4. Speed and Control Features
I looked for cars that offer adjustable speeds. Many models have low and high-speed settings, allowing kids to start slow and increase speed as they gain confidence. Features like easy-to-use pedals and steering also make a huge difference.
5. Design and Style**
Kids love cars that look cool! I chose a model that resembled real vehicles like jeeps or sports cars, which made the experience more exciting for my child. Bright colors and fun decals add to the appeal.
6. Durability and Build Quality
Since kids can be rough with toys, I opted for a car made from strong materials that can handle bumps and outdoor use. Reading reviews helped me find models known for lasting a long time.
7. Price and Warranty
Setting a budget helped me narrow down options. I found that spending a little more upfront for a quality car with a warranty was worth it, as it reduced worries about repairs or defects.
8. Extra Features**
Some cars come with added features like working headlights, sound systems, or even Bluetooth connectivity. These extras made the ride more enjoyable and added value to my purchase.
